![]() |
|---|
| 人工智能入門 - 手繪速寫 由 @girlie_mac |
透過我們為期 12 週、共 24 課的課程,探索 人工智能 (AI) 的世界! 課程包含實作課程、測驗與實驗室。此課程適合初學者,涵蓋像 TensorFlow 和 PyTorch 等工具,以及 AI 倫理。
阿拉伯語 | 孟加拉語 | 保加利亞語 | 緬甸語(緬甸) | 中文(簡體) | 中文(繁體,香港) | 中文(繁體,澳門) | 中文(繁體,台灣) | 克羅地亞語 | 捷克語 | 丹麥語 | 荷蘭語 | 愛沙尼亞語 | 芬蘭語 | 法語 | 德語 | 希臘語 | 希伯來語 | 印地語 | 匈牙利語 | 印尼語 | 義大利語 | 日語 | 坎納達語 | 韓語 | 立陶宛語 | 馬來語 | 馬拉雅拉姆語 | 馬拉地語 | 尼泊爾語 | 尼日利亞皮欽語 | 挪威語 | 波斯語(法爾西) | 波蘭語 | 葡萄牙語(巴西) | 葡萄牙語(葡萄牙) | 旁遮普語(Gurmukhi) | 羅馬尼亞語 | 俄語 | 塞爾維亞語(西里爾字母) | 斯洛伐克語 | 斯洛文尼亞語 | 西班牙語 | 斯瓦希里語 | 瑞典語 | 他加祿語(菲律賓) | 泰米爾語 | 泰盧固語 | 泰語 | 土耳其語 | 烏克蘭語 | 烏爾都語 | 越南語
如欲支援其他翻譯語言,請於 這裡 查閱可支援的語言清單
在本課程中,你將學到:
- 不同的人工智能方法,包括「古典」的符號方法,使用 知識表示 與推理(GOFAI)。
- 神經網絡 與 深度學習,它們是現代 AI 的核心。我們會用兩個最流行的框架的程式碼示範這些重要主題背後的概念 - TensorFlow 與 PyTorch。
- 用於處理影像與文字的 神經架構。我們會涵蓋近來的模型,但在最先進領域可能稍有不足。
- 較少見的 AI 方法,例如 遺傳演算法 與 多代理系統。
本課程不包含的內容:
- 使用 AI 在商業上的案例。建議參考 Microsoft Learn 上的 Introduction to AI for business users 學習路徑,或與 INSEAD 合作開發的 AI Business School。
- 經典機器學習,我們在 Machine Learning for Beginners Curriculum 中有詳細說明。
- 使用 Cognitive Services 所建構的實務 AI 應用。對此,我們建議你先從 Microsoft Learn 的 視覺、自然語言處理、使用 Azure OpenAI 服務的生成式 AI 等模組開始。
- 特定的 ML 雲端框架,例如 Azure Machine Learning、Microsoft Fabric,或 Azure Databricks。可以考慮使用 Build and operate machine learning solutions with Azure Machine Learning 及 Build and Operate Machine Learning Solutions with Azure Databricks 學習路徑。
- 會話式 AI 與 聊天機器人。有專門的 Create conversational AI solutions 學習路徑,也可參考 這篇部落格文章 了解更多細節。
- 深度學習背後的 高深數學。為此,我們建議閱讀 Ian Goodfellow、Yoshua Bengio 與 Aaron Courville 的 Deep Learning,該書亦可於線上取得 https://www.deeplearningbook.org/。
若要溫和入門 雲端中的 AI 主題,你可以考慮修習 Get started with artificial intelligence on Azure 學習路徑。
- 課前閱讀材料
- 可執行的 Jupyter 筆記本,通常針對特定框架(PyTorch 或 TensorFlow)。可執行的筆記本也包含大量理論內容,因此要理解主題,你需要至少閱讀其中一個版本的筆記本(either PyTorch or TensorFlow)。
- 實驗 可在部分主題中使用,讓你有機會嘗試將所學應用於特定問題。
- 部分章節包含連結到 MS Learn 模組,涵蓋相關主題。
If you're completely new to AI and want quick, hands-on examples, check out our 初學者友善範例! These include:
- 🌟 Hello AI World - 你的第一個 AI 程式 (模式識別)
- 🧠 簡單神經網絡 - 從零開始構建神經網絡
- 🖼️ 影像分類器 - 使用詳細註解來分類影像
- 💬 文字情感 - 分析正面/負面文字
這些範例旨在幫助你在深入完整課程之前理解 AI 概念。
- We have created a 設定課程 to help you with setting up your development environment. - For Educators, we have created a 課程設定教學 for you too!
- How to 在 VSCode 或 Codepace 中執行程式碼的方式
Follow these steps:
Fork the Repository: Click on the "Fork" button at the top-right corner of this page.
Clone the Repository: git clone https://github.com/microsoft/AI-For-Beginners.git
Don't forget to star (🌟) this repo to find it easier later.
Join our 官方 AI Discord 伺服器 to meet and network with other learners taking this course and get support.
If you have product feedback or questions whilst building visit our Azure AI Foundry 開發者論壇
關於測驗的一點說明: All quizzes are contained in the Quiz-app folder in etc\quiz-app, or 線上在此 They are linked from within the lessons the quiz app can be run locally or deployed to Azure; follow the instruction in the
quiz-appfolder. They are gradually being localized.
Do you have suggestions or found spelling or code errors? Raise an issue or create a pull request.
- ✍️ 主要作者: Dmitry Soshnikov, 博士
- 🔥 編輯: Jen Looper, 博士
- 🎨 手繪筆記插畫師: Tomomi Imura
- ✅ 測驗創作者: Lateefah Bello, MLSA
- 🙏 核心貢獻者: Evgenii Pishchik
Our team produces other curricula! Check out:
If you get stuck or have any questions about building AI apps. Join fellow learners and experienced developers in discussions about MCP. It's a supportive community where questions are welcome and knowledge is shared freely.
If you have product feedback or errors while building visit:
免責聲明: 本文件已透過 AI 翻譯服務 Co-op Translator 進行翻譯。雖然我們力求準確,但請注意自動翻譯可能包含錯誤或不精確之處。原始文件的母語版本應視為具權威性的來源。若涉及重要資訊,建議採用專業人工翻譯。對於因使用本翻譯所產生的任何誤解或誤釋,我們概不負責。
